MINIPAK connectors are a<br />
family of board-to-board<br />
power connectors designed<br />
to deliver more current<br />
using less board real estate.<br />
This goal is achieved by<br />
combining high density<br />
packaging with ELCON<br />
high-performance contact<br />
technology, including an<br />
innovative two-pole<br />
DualBlade contact that<br />
allows splitting 4.5 mm<br />
pitch contacts into multiple<br />
voltage rails.<br />
Product Highlights<br />
High-Performance<br />
CROWN BAND Contact<br />
Technology<br />
For the ultimate in current<br />
carrying capacity, MINIPAK<br />
connectors use ELCON<br />
CROWN BAND contacts<br />
individually rated at 43 Amps<br />
by Underwriter’s Laboratory<br />
(UL), and mounted to the<br />
printed circuit board through<br />
10 termination pins1.<br />
Tight 4.5 mm Contact Pitch for<br />
Highest Current Density<br />
MINIPAK connectors offer a<br />
combination of alignment<br />
guides, signal contacts,<br />
and power contacts on<br />
4.5 mm, 6.0 mm, and 7.5<br />
mm pitch to meet different<br />
output current and voltage<br />
requirements while using<br />
the least possible space on<br />
the board. The 4.5 mm<br />
pitch allows a very dense<br />
form factor ideal for space<br />
constrained power designs.<br />
The 7.5 mm pitch supports<br />
250 VAC spacing requirements.<br />
Selective use of<br />
DualBlade contacts can<br />
further improve current<br />
density.<br />
Wide Selection of<br />
Configurations<br />
MINIPAK connectors are<br />
available in numerous configurations.<br />
Which MINIPAK<br />
connector is most suited to<br />
your application will<br />
depend on requirements<br />
such as AC input current<br />
and voltage, DC output<br />
currents and voltages,<br />
number of signal contacts,<br />
board mounting style and<br />
available board space.<br />
